About Health Care Law in Nuevo Progreso, Mexico:

Nuevo Progreso is a popular destination for medical tourism, known for its affordable and high-quality healthcare services. The legal framework surrounding healthcare in Nuevo Progreso is complex and may require a lawyer's assistance to navigate effectively.

Q: Are there specific regulations regarding patient privacy and confidentiality in Nuevo Progreso?

A: Yes, healthcare providers in Nuevo Progreso are required to adhere to strict regulations regarding patient privacy and confidentiality as outlined in the Mexican Federal Law on Protection of Personal Data in Possession of Private Parties.
